Output e152b65c333c66891864590d5dd71c3238c2781e63304ff8af9b77313ae35b4f:0

value
304300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afaa1f95f8faea892421e6cba3f4d7fe5ed420b3 OP_EQUAL
address
3HhqyVbiLrZB4gzKGzWftUeCinrHQctkHH
transaction
e152b65c333c66891864590d5dd71c3238c2781e63304ff8af9b77313ae35b4f
spent
true